jdk配置注意事项 idea下maven配置
作为一个用java很久的人,今天安装mvn时发现报错
JAVA_HOME should point to a JDK not a JRE
明显是我的JAVA_HOME配置不对,我的jdk之前看着网上随便配的,在cmd运行javac时也会报错
javac’不是内部或外部命令,也不是可运行的程序或批处理文件”
那么就把jdk配置重新过一遍好了,动手的事拖下去怎么都没好处 如下图:在计算机右键点开属性然后进入环境变量配置 进入JAVA_HOME,如果你是新手那么应该在环境变量窗口新建JAVA_HOME属性 顺便说,环境变量窗口下的系统变量不懂不要乱点
① JAVA_HOME属性值 例:我的jdk下载安装位置是 D:\java1\jdk1.8se 那么你这的JAVA_HOME直接复制这个地址就好
② 新建CLASSPATH属性值 .;%JAVA_HOME%\lib
③ path属性 %JAVA_HOME%\bin 如果你是第一次下载应该也要新建这个属性
以上蓝色直接复制粘贴就可 橙色部分是复制你对应的解压或安装地址,一二三按照顺序来就行
确认后你会发现②③属性会变 这是因为 通过%%自动获取你配置的①属性了
再进行测试,已经可以用mvn -v了
下面是在IDEA中配置Maven地址
maven的环境变量配置与jdk配置方法一致不再赘述
以下代码是MAVEN的setting.xml文件的关键属性 贴一个配置教程的传送门 Maven配置教程
地址配置
<localRepository>D:\编译器\jetbrain\idea\apache-maven-3.8.1\repository</localRepository>
阿里镜像地址配置
<mirrors>
<mirror>
<id>alimaven</id>
<name>aliyun maven</name>
<url>http://maven.aliyun.com/nexus/content/groups/public/</url>
<mirrorOf>central</mirrorOf>
</mirror>
</mirrors>
jdk属性配置
<profile>
<id>jdk-1.8</id>
<activation>
<activeByDefault>true</activeByDefault>
<jdk>1.8</jdk>
</activation>
<properties>
<maven.compiler.source>1.8</maven.compiler.source>
<maven.compiler.target>1.8</maven.compiler.target>
<maven.compiler.compilerVersion>1.8</maven.compiler.compilerVersion>
</properties>
</profile>
Ctrl + Alt + s